The Saguaro cactus is native to the Sonoran Desert, a vast desert area masking southern Arizona, southeastern California, and elements of northern Mexico. It thrives in arid situations in which rainfall is minimum, and temperatures can fluctuate dramatically in between working day and night.

An average saguaro is both of those old and enormous. Plants are not less than 50 yrs old prior to they flower for The 1st time and frequently about seventy five decades aged when the initial facet branches develop.

Although the ribs of dead plants usually are not safeguarded through the Arizona indigenous plant regulation, the Arizona Office of Agriculture has introduced a memo discussing when penned authorization is necessary in advance of harvesting them on account of the significance of the decomposition of cactus remains in maintaining desert soil fertility.[21]

For a lot of generations the Tohono O’odham individuals have harvested saguaro fruit making use of very long poles made from saguaro ribs. The fruit might be eaten raw or it could be cooked right down to a sweet syrup.

We outlined the purple flowers higher than, but these will not likely develop until eventually the saguaro turns 35. The flowers is often found at the conclusion of the leading trunks and on the perimeters from the saguaro.

The previous chook nests resist The weather and so are collected by Indigenous People to be used as storage vessels.[forty seven] Cactus boots, excavated by birds and brought from dead saguaros are actually used by native peoples as drinking water containers.[nine]
